What Are AI Outfit Styling Apps?
AI outfit styling apps are digital tools powered by machine learning and computer vision. They analyze your wardrobe, preferences, and even your body type to generate personalized outfit recommendations.
Instead of generic fashion advice, these apps use real data—your clothes, your habits, your taste—to suggest what actually works for you.
How They Work in Real Life
Most apps follow a simple process:
- You upload your clothes or select items
- The AI scans colors, patterns, and fit
- It suggests complete outfits based on your style and occasion
Some apps even include virtual try-on features, letting you preview outfits before wearing them.

Step-by-Step: How to Use AI Styling Apps Effectively
Getting started is easier than you might think. Here’s a practical approach that works.

Step 1: Upload Your Wardrobe
Start by adding your clothing items:
- Take photos or import images
- Categorize items (tops, bottoms, shoes, etc.)
This step is crucial—the better your input, the better the output.
Step 2: Set Your Style Preferences
Most apps will ask for:
- Your preferred style (casual, streetwear, minimal…)
- Favorite colors
- Occasions you dress for (work, travel, events)
Think of this as training your AI stylist.
Step 3: Generate Outfit Ideas
Once your wardrobe is set up, let the AI do its job:
- Browse daily outfit suggestions
- Save combinations you like
- Plan outfits for upcoming events
You’ll start noticing combinations you wouldn’t have thought of yourself.
Step 4: Test and Refine Your Style
The real magic happens over time:
- Like or dislike suggestions
- Remove outfits that don’t feel right
- Keep experimenting
AI learns from your feedback, so your recommendations improve continuously.
Smart Tips to Get Better Results

Use Clear, High-Quality Photos
Better images = more accurate outfit suggestions.
Keep Your Wardrobe Updated
Remove items you no longer wear and add new ones regularly.
Stay Open to New Combinations
Some of the best outfits come from unexpected pairings.
Combine AI With Personal Taste
AI is a tool—not a replacement for your identity. Use it as a guide, not a rulebook.
Common Mistakes to Avoid

Relying 100% on AI
Your personal style should still lead the way.
Ignoring Comfort and Fit
An outfit can look great digitally but feel wrong in real life.
Skipping App Customization
If you don’t set preferences properly, the suggestions won’t be accurate.
